What YOU will do:

As the Account Manager I, you will work within a dynamic team while working directly with leadership. In this role you will leverage leadership skills and experience to oversee and execute customer maintenance requests and programs in a fast-paced high-volume environment while developing relationships and partnering with third-party vendor partners.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Effectively manage a high-volume assignment of service requests through the work order life cycle to ensure completion with all predefined KPI requirements while maintaining profitability.
  • Utilize phone, email, and multiple CMMS systems to provide timely and accurate communication on work orders or other assignments to all stakeholders.
  • Dispatching vendor partners for work orders and ensuring they arrive in accordance with schedule.
  • Source potential vendor partners to develop partnerships while negotiating rates to maximize profitability.
  • Input necessary data into computer system to track and follow up on customer requests.
  • Keep accurate data and documentation of service requests.
  • Ability to analyze customer inquiries and determine means of resolution pertaining to scope of services and make appropriate suggestions to resolve the problem.
  • Communicate in a professional manner both written and verbally when communicating with customers.
  • Ability to answer the phone and/or email promptly. Position involves heavy phone and email traffic inbound/outbound with customers and service providers.
  • Manage and maintain all external relationships equally and effectively inclusive of, but not limited to clients and vendor partners.
  • Provide leadership and support to team members
  • Ability to prioritize tasks with conflicting deadlines.
  • Ability to work collaboratively within a team but also independently
  • Assist with daily reporting and identification of priorities across team members.
  • Ability to host and display professional verbal communication in team and client meetings.
  • Assist leadership with root cause analysis and develop action plans to prevent.
  • Detail oriented while ensuring compliance to process and procedures.
  • Assist and/or monitor after-hours requests when needed on evenings, weekends, and holidays.
  • Ability to remain calm and composed when dealing with an ever-changing environment and high demands
  • Performs other duties as required by leadership.
